Australia Dominates Oceania Cup, next stop ITTF World Cup

The K-Sports 2013 ITTF-Oceania Cup successfully concluded in Bendigo, Australia on 2 July 2013.

It was a fruitful day for host country Australia, as they swept 5 of 6 medals on offer, missing out only on the Silver Medal in the Women's Singles.

In the Women's Singles Finals, top seed and defending champion LI Chunli (NZL) raced to a 3-1 lead against MIAO Miao of Australia. However, MIAO quickly recovered and bounced back to win 4-3, to the delight of the supportive home crowd in Bendigo Stadium.

"I would like to give my thanks to everybody here who are supporting me. Thanks to the organisers, the coaches, my parent and all the friends here. Thank you very much for your support," acknowledged MIAO during an interview after the match.

In the Men's Singles Finals, the match went according to seedings, as William HENZELL (AUS), top seed and defending champion, earned an easy 4-1 victory over teammate David POWELL. This is the 32 year olds 5th Men's Singles title at the ITTF-Oceania Cup, having won previously in 2007, 2009, 2011 and 2012.

In addition to clinching gold, MIAO and HENZELL also win the honour of representing Oceania at the 2013 ITTF Women's World Cup and 2013 ITTF Men's World Cup respectively, which is a massive boost to Australia having representatives in both events.

On winning a ticket to Japan for the STARTS 2013 ITTF Women's World Cup, MIAO said: "Yes I am looking forward to the World Cup. There will be even tougher competition as the World Cup, but I'm happy to qualify and have the opportunity to play against the top players from around the world."

HENZELL also had high expectations for himself at the LIEBHERR 2013 ITTF Men's World Cup in Belgium, stating: "I am very much looking forward to the experience. I had the best results of my career in the Olympics last year, so I am hoping to carry some of that form to Belgium. Hopefully I can knock out one of the top 10 players. That would be really special."

The STARTS 2013 ITTF Women's World Cup will be held in Kobe, Japan, from 21 to 23 September 2013. The LIEBHERR 2013 ITTF Men's World Cup will take place in Verviers, Belgium, from 25 to 27 October 2013.

Results from the K-Sports 2013 ITTF-Oceania Cup:

Men's Singles

Gold: William HENZELL (AUS) Silver: David POWELL (AUS) Bronze: Robert FRANK (AUS)

Women's Singles

About International Table Tennis Federation

The International Table Tennis Federation is responsible for the global sport of table tennis and has 218 affiliated National Associations. Table Tennis is an Olympic Sport, introduced at the 1988 Seoul Olympics Games. Table Tennis is also a Paralympic Sport.
